Hows the wt deer population and the axis looking at a lease there also what about hogs?

They're all over Real county. Closer to the rivers and creeks are where the Axis like to roam. But they can show up anywhere. Hogs are everywhere as are WT. Lots of Aoudad up in the hills.

My father in law has some land just north of Leakey. It's pretty high up in the hills, away from water. So that probably has a lot to do the hunting there. There are plenty of hogs. Whitetail numbers aren't great, but they're there. We have pictures of some aoudad but I've never seen them in person. Never seen an axis around there either but they're definitely all over the river just like was said before.
